NEWS
Vereinfachung Anfäger Script - Variable [gelöst]
-
Hallo,
ich wollte Fragen, ob ich dies so richtig mache bzw. wie es einfacher wäre:
const id_Batt = 'alias.0.Spannung.Powerwall'/*Powerwall*/; on (id_Batt, function () { var id_Batt_V1 = getState(id_Batt).val; if (id_Batt_V1 > 47) {setState('alias.0.Switch.Shelly Plug 1'/*Powerwall Unload*/, true);} if (id_Batt_V1 < 45) {setState('alias.0.Switch.Shelly Plug 1'/*Powerwall Unload*/, false);} });Brauch ich noch eine var id_Batt_V1 oder ging das einfacher? Es funktioniert wirkt aber umständlich :-)
-
Hallo,
ich wollte Fragen, ob ich dies so richtig mache bzw. wie es einfacher wäre:
const id_Batt = 'alias.0.Spannung.Powerwall'/*Powerwall*/; on (id_Batt, function () { var id_Batt_V1 = getState(id_Batt).val; if (id_Batt_V1 > 47) {setState('alias.0.Switch.Shelly Plug 1'/*Powerwall Unload*/, true);} if (id_Batt_V1 < 45) {setState('alias.0.Switch.Shelly Plug 1'/*Powerwall Unload*/, false);} });Brauch ich noch eine var id_Batt_V1 oder ging das einfacher? Es funktioniert wirkt aber umständlich :-)
@johannes-bauerstatter sagte: ging das einfacher?
Ja.
const id_Batt = 'alias.0.Spannung.Powerwall'/*Powerwall*/; on (id_Batt, function (dp) { if (dp.state.val > 47) setState('alias.0.Switch.Shelly Plug 1'/*Powerwall Unload*/, true); else if (dp.state.val < 45) setState('alias.0.Switch.Shelly Plug 1'/*Powerwall Unload*/, false); }); -
@johannes-bauerstatter sagte: ging das einfacher?
Ja.
const id_Batt = 'alias.0.Spannung.Powerwall'/*Powerwall*/; on (id_Batt, function (dp) { if (dp.state.val > 47) setState('alias.0.Switch.Shelly Plug 1'/*Powerwall Unload*/, true); else if (dp.state.val < 45) setState('alias.0.Switch.Shelly Plug 1'/*Powerwall Unload*/, false); });@paul53 Vielen Dank!!
Hey! Du scheinst an dieser Unterhaltung interessiert zu sein, hast aber noch kein Konto.
Hast du es satt, bei jedem Besuch durch die gleichen Beiträge zu scrollen? Wenn du dich für ein Konto anmeldest, kommst du immer genau dorthin zurück, wo du zuvor warst, und kannst dich über neue Antworten benachrichtigen lassen (entweder per E-Mail oder Push-Benachrichtigung). Du kannst auch Lesezeichen speichern und Beiträge positiv bewerten, um anderen Community-Mitgliedern deine Wertschätzung zu zeigen.
Mit deinem Input könnte dieser Beitrag noch besser werden 💗
Registrieren Anmelden